Why Responsive OpenCart Themes are Essential in 2024
The shift to mobile commerce is undeniable. According to Statista, mobile commerce accounts for a significant and growing portion of total retail sales. A responsive OpenCart theme automatically adjusts its layout and content to fit any screen size – desktops, laptops, tablets, and smartphones. This ensures a consistent and optimal user experience regardless of the device used to access your store. Ignoring responsive design means alienating a large segment of potential customers and negatively impacting your search engine rankings. Google prioritizes mobile-friendly websites in its search results, so a non-responsive site will likely be penalized.

Key Features to Look for in an OpenCart Responsive Theme
Choosing the right OpenCart responsive theme involves more than just aesthetics. Here's a breakdown of essential features:
1. True Responsiveness
The theme should adapt seamlessly to all screen sizes, not just a few common ones. Test it on various devices and browsers.
2. Fast Loading Speed
Page speed is a critical ranking factor. A bloated theme with excessive code will slow down your site. Look for themes optimized for performance.
3. Customizable Design
You should be able to easily customize the theme's colors, fonts, and layout to match your brand identity. A user-friendly theme options panel is a plus.
4. SEO-Friendly Code
The theme's code should be clean, well-structured, and optimized for search engines. This includes proper use of headings, alt tags for images, and schema markup.
5. Compatibility with OpenCart Versions
Ensure the theme is compatible with your current version of OpenCart to avoid compatibility issues and security vulnerabilities.
6. Support for OpenCart Extensions
The theme should be compatible with popular OpenCart extensions, such as payment gateways, shipping modules, and marketing tools.
7. Clear Documentation and Support
Good documentation and responsive support are essential if you encounter any issues with the theme.

Legal Considerations for Your OpenCart Store (and Why IRS.gov Matters)
Running an online store comes with legal responsibilities. Here's a brief overview, with references to resources on IRS.gov:
1. Business Structure
Choosing the right business structure (sole proprietorship, LLC, corporation) has significant legal and tax implications. The IRS provides guidance on different business structures: https://www.irs.gov/businesses/small-businesses-self-employed/choosing-a-business-structure.
2. Sales Tax
You are generally required to collect and remit sales tax on sales made to customers in states where you have a physical presence or meet certain economic nexus thresholds. The rules vary by state. The IRS doesn't directly regulate sales tax (that's handled by state and local governments), but understanding your federal tax obligations is still important. Consult your state's Department of Revenue for specific sales tax requirements.
3. Privacy Policy
You must have a clear and comprehensive privacy policy that explains how you collect, use, and protect customer data. This is particularly important given regulations like the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) and the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) if you have customers in California or Europe.
4. Terms and Conditions
Your terms and conditions outline the rules and regulations governing the use of your website and the purchase of your products. They should address issues such as payment terms, shipping policies, returns, and dispute resolution.
5. Accessibility (ADA Compliance)
Your website should be accessible to people with disabilities. The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) requires businesses to provide reasonable accommodations for individuals with disabilities. This includes ensuring your website is compatible with assistive technologies like screen readers.
6. Intellectual Property
Respect the intellectual property rights of others. Don't use copyrighted images, text, or other materials without permission. Protect your own intellectual property by registering trademarks and copyrights.
7. Payment Processing
If you're using a third-party payment processor (like PayPal or Stripe), you'll need to comply with their terms of service and security requirements. The IRS also has guidelines regarding reporting income from payment processors: https://www.irs.gov/businesses/small-businesses/third-party-payment-networks-and-payment-facilitators.
OpenCart Theme Customization Tips
Once you've downloaded and installed the template, here are some tips for customizing it:
- Use the OpenCart Theme Editor: The OpenCart admin panel provides a built-in theme editor that allows you to customize various aspects of the theme, such as colors, fonts, and layout.
- Edit the CSS Files: For more advanced customization, you can directly edit the theme's CSS files.
- Hire a Developer: If you need complex customizations or have limited technical skills, consider hiring a professional OpenCart developer.
